Springtime is Gardening Time

Every year, students look forward to getting their hands in the soil and preparing it for the growing season here in Louisville.  After that, our students plant vegetables in the community garden and tend to them all season long. As the plants grow and begin to produce vegetables, students harvest them and experience the plant growth cycle and understand how much work it takes to farm.

One of the most fun experiences is growing Sunflowers and how they follow the sun each day.  Harvesting the sunflower seeds is amazing to most students too.

Square Dancing Lessons

Students at St Mary’s practice square dancing in the basement cafeteria. The students perform during the Dreamweaver Program for supporters and guests each quarter.
